网易如何建服务器端

fiy 其他 31

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在建设服务器端时,网易通常会遵循以下步骤:

    1. 项目规划和需求分析:
      在开始建设服务器端之前,网易会进行项目规划和需求分析。这包括确定项目的目标和范围,并与相关部门和团队沟通,确保对整个项目有清晰的理解和共识。

    2. 技术选型和架构设计:
      网易会评估不同的技术选项,并根据项目的需求和规模选择合适的技术栈和架构。这包括选择适合的编程语言、数据库、服务器、网络协议等。

    3. 搭建开发环境:
      在开始开发服务器端之前,网易需要搭建好开发环境。这包括安装和配置开发工具、编译器、调试器等。同时,网易还会搭建版本控制系统,以便进行团队协作和代码管理。

    4. 开发和测试:
      网易的开发团队会按照需求文档和设计规范进行服务器端的开发。开发完成后,会进行单元测试和集成测试,以确保服务器端的功能正确性和稳定性。

    5. 部署和运维:
      在服务器端开发完成后,网易会进行部署和运维。这包括将服务器端代码部署到生产环境中,并进行性能调优、安全加固、容灾设计等。同时,网易还会建立监控和日志分析系统,以便监控服务器的运行状态和及时处理异常情况。

    6. 上线和优化:
      一旦服务器端顺利上线,网易会持续进行性能优化和功能优化,以对用户的需求做出快速响应,并提高系统的稳定性和可扩展性。这包括监控系统性能、处理用户反馈、修复漏洞等。

    通过以上步骤,网易能够建设出高效、安全、稳定的服务器端,以保障网易平台的正常运行和用户体验。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    构建一个服务器端需要考虑以下几个方面:

    1. 选择合适的服务器操作系统:服务器操作系统是建设服务器端的基础,常见的服务器操作系统有Windows Server、Linux(如Ubuntu、CentOS、Red Hat等)等。选择合适的操作系统取决于你的需求和技术背景。一般来说,Linux操作系统在服务器端更受欢迎,因为它稳定、安全且开源,而且有大量的开发者资源和社区支持。

    2. 选择合适的服务器硬件:服务器硬件包括主机、CPU、内存、硬盘、网络适配器等。根据你的需求和预算来选择合适的硬件,确保服务器的性能和可靠性。

    3. 配置服务器环境:服务器环境包括网络设置、安全设置、服务设置等。例如,设置防火墙、配置网络IP地址、安装必要的软件和服务(如Web服务器、数据库服务器等)等。服务器环境的配置需要遵循最佳实践和安全原则,以确保服务器的稳定和安全。

    4. 开发服务器端应用程序:服务器端应用程序是实现服务器功能的核心。根据你的需求和技术背景,选择合适的开发语言和框架来编写服务器端应用程序。常见的开发语言和框架有Java、Python、Node.js等。开发服务器端应用程序需要考虑性能、并发、安全、扩展性等因素。

    5. 部署和维护服务器:在服务器端构建完成后,需要将服务器部署到生产环境中,并进行监控和维护。部署服务器可以使用版本控制系统(如Git)来管理代码,使用自动化工具(如Docker)来快速部署和配置服务器。监控服务器可以使用监控工具(如Zabbix、Nagios)来监控服务器的性能和可用性,及时发现和解决问题。维护服务器需要定期更新软件和补丁,备份数据,确保服务器的稳定和安全。

    总结来说,构建一个服务器端需要选择合适的操作系统和硬件,配置服务器环境,开发服务器端应用程序,部署和维护服务器。这需要考虑到性能、安全、可扩展性等因素,同时遵循最佳实践和安全原则。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    网易建立服务器端主要包括以下几个步骤:

    1. 服务器选型:
      在建立服务器端之前,首先需要确定所需服务器的类型。常见的服务器选型包括:物理服务器、虚拟服务器和云服务器。根据需求和预算,选择适合的服务器类型。

    2. 操作系统选择:
      在确定服务器类型后,需要选择合适的操作系统。常见的服务器操作系统有:Windows Server、Linux(如CentOS、Ubuntu等)。根据应用需求、技术要求和用户习惯,选择适合的操作系统。

    3. 安装和配置服务器软件:
      根据选择的操作系统,安装和配置相应的服务器软件。例如,对于Windows Server,可以安装IIS作为Web服务器;对于Linux,可以安装Apache或Nginx作为Web服务器。还需要安装和配置数据库、邮件服务器等相关软件,根据需求选择合适的软件。

    4. 配置网络环境:
      在建立服务器端之前,需要配置网络环境,确保服务器可以正常连接到互联网。配置网络包括设置IP地址、子网掩码、网关等。

    5. 数据备份与安全配置:
      建立服务器端后,需要做好数据备份和安全配置工作。定期备份数据,确保数据的安全性和可恢复性。配置合适的防火墙、安全策略等,增强服务器的安全性。

    6. 服务器监控和性能优化:
      在运行服务器端时,需要进行服务器的监控和性能优化。监控服务器的运行状态和资源使用情况,及时发现和解决问题。优化服务器的性能,提高系统的响应速度和稳定性。

    7. 服务器扩展和维护:
      随着业务的发展,可能需要扩展服务器的容量或功能。根据需求,进行服务器的扩展工作。同时,定期进行服务器的维护和升级,确保服务器的正常运行和安全性。

    以上是网易建立服务器端的主要步骤。根据具体需求和技术要求,可以对每个步骤进行深入的配置和优化。同时,建议参考相关的技术文档和经验,确保服务器端的稳定性和安全性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部